Enthusiasm for the UK’s only baby trade show, Harrogate International Nursery Fair which takes place in October, has grown exponentially with the organisers announcing the opening of an additional hall.

Hall H of the Harrogate Convention Centre has been added, promising five packed halls for buyers to get hands-on with long-awaited products.

“It’s great news that after such a long time not being able to meet up for business, companies are really keen to get back to a show again,” commented Adrian Sneyd, show organiser. “By securing another new hall we can now offer more exhibitors the opportunity to take advantage of getting their sales and business networking back on track.

“We already have confirmation back from some exciting brands that have not been seen at a UK trade fair ever before, or for a very long time, so we would hope that buyers will be really keen to visit and make the most of the variety of products on offer.”

Adrian continued: “To name just a few of these brands we have fair favourites with BabyStyle, Bebecar, Cosatto, Cheeky Rascals, CuddleCo, Ickle Bubba, Joie, Mee-go, Obaby, Peg Perego,  Red Kite, Roma, Silver Cross, UPPAbaby and Venicci. And now, new for this October’s show we also have confirmed bookings from; Mamas & Papas; i-Candy, Kinderkraft, Anex Baby, Tutti Bambini, Chicco & Recaro, Cybex, Dorel, Jané, Bizzi Growin, Babymore, Out n’ About, Cozy n’ Safe, Didofy, Baby Jogger, Snuz, Hippy Chick plus many, many more.”

Harrogate International Nursery will take place at the Harrogate Convention Centre from 17-19 October.
